Örnek
Bir ile bir şeyler yapın <div> CSS geçiş sona erdiğinde elemanı:
// Code for Safari 3.1 to 6.0
document.getElementById("myDIV").addEventListener("webkitTransitionEnd",
myFunction);
// Standard syntax
document.getElementById("myDIV").addEventListener("transitionend",
myFunction);
Kendin dene " Tanımı ve Kullanımı
Bir CSS geçiş tamamlandığında transitionend olayı oluşur.
Not: Geçiş tamamlama, örneğin önce çıkarılması halinde CSS eğer geçiş-mülk mülkiyet kaldırılır transitionend olayı olmaz.
CSS Geçişleri hakkında daha fazla bilgi için, bizim öğretici bakınız CSS3 Geçişleri .
Tarayıcı Desteği
Tablodaki rakamlar tamamen olayı destekleyen ilk tarayıcı sürümü belirtin.
Ardından Numaraları "webkit" , "moz" veya "o" bir önek ile çalıştığım ilk versiyonunu belirtin.
Olay | |||||
---|---|---|---|---|---|
transitionend | 26,0 4,0 (webkitTransitionEnd) | 10.0 | 16.0 4,0 (mozTransitionEnd) | 6.1 3,1 (webkitTransitionEnd) | 12.1 10.5 (oTransitionEnd) |
Sözdizimi
object.addEventListener("webkitTransitionEnd", myScript );
// Code for Safari 3.1 to 6.0
object .addEventListener("transitionend", myScript );
// Standard syntax
Not: addEventListener() metodu Internet Explorer 8 ve önceki sürümlerinde desteklenmez.
Teknik detaylar
Kabarcıklar: | Evet |
---|---|
iptal Edilebilir: | Evet |
Etkinlik tipi: | TransitionEvent |
DOM Versiyon: | Düzey 3 Olaylar |
İlgili Sayfalar
CSS Eğitimi: CSS3 Geçişler
CSS Referans: CSS3 transition Property
CSS Referans: CSS3 transition-property Property
<Olay Nesne